Understanding the Layout of Cancun's Hotel Zone

The backbone of any hard rock cancun map is the Hotel Zone, or "Zona Hotelera," a 22-kilometer stretch of land connecting the mainland to the Isle of Cancun. This meticulously planned area is where the famous all-inclusive resorts reside, and understanding its linear structure is the first step to mastering your exploration. Think of it as a long ribbon of luxury, with the Caribbean Sea on one side and Nichupté Lagoon on the other.
